diff options
| author | Mike Frysinger <vapier@gentoo.org> | 2012-04-16 22:55:11 -0400 |
|---|---|---|
| committer | Mike Frysinger <vapier@gentoo.org> | 2012-04-27 23:13:25 -0400 |
| commit | 4625d0ae8d5b2862c7ff8989cc8fd39320f4110c (patch) | |
| tree | 33ce4ba02d7090c5e9f6bf565e89f5f4a87efbb9 | |
| parent | 4723e427b515fdc8d05033474d12b06bb8e65404 (diff) | |
| download | glibc-4625d0ae8d5b2862c7ff8989cc8fd39320f4110c.tar.xz glibc-4625d0ae8d5b2862c7ff8989cc8fd39320f4110c.zip | |
ia64: define __ASSUME_ACCEPT4
The latest kernels finally added accept4() to the ia64 kernel.
Define __ASSUME_ACCEPT4 accordingly.
Signed-off-by: Mike Frysinger <vapier@gentoo.org>
| -rw-r--r-- | ChangeLog.ia64 | 5 | ||||
| -rw-r--r-- | sysdeps/unix/sysv/linux/ia64/kernel-features.h | 5 |
2 files changed, 10 insertions, 0 deletions
diff --git a/ChangeLog.ia64 b/ChangeLog.ia64 index 1e570b254c..b1c2537ce4 100644 --- a/ChangeLog.ia64 +++ b/ChangeLog.ia64 @@ -1,5 +1,10 @@ 2012-04-27 Mike Frysinger <vapier@gentoo.org> + * sysdeps/unix/sysv/linux/ia64/kernel-features.h (__ASSUME_ACCEPT4): + Define. + +2012-04-27 Mike Frysinger <vapier@gentoo.org> + * sysdeps/ia64/dl-tls.h (GET_ADDR_PARAM): Define. 2012-04-27 Mike Frysinger <vapier@gentoo.org> diff --git a/sysdeps/unix/sysv/linux/ia64/kernel-features.h b/sysdeps/unix/sysv/linux/ia64/kernel-features.h index 3e972602a1..f8dc4812cf 100644 --- a/sysdeps/unix/sysv/linux/ia64/kernel-features.h +++ b/sysdeps/unix/sysv/linux/ia64/kernel-features.h @@ -53,6 +53,11 @@ # define __ASSUME_DUP3 1 #endif +/* Support for the accept4 syscall was added in 3.3. */ +#if __LINUX_KERNEL_VERSION >= 0x030300 +# define __ASSUME_ACCEPT4 1 +#endif + #include_next <kernel-features.h> #endif /* _KERNEL_FEATURES_H */ |
